All Terrain Mobile Steps

    Easy to fold and open mobile safety step with large working platform fitted with toe boards and intermediate guardrails for safety. The Semi-pneumatic wheels make it easy to manoeuvre on uneven surfaces. The step is finished in a tough powder coated finish and the solid punched tread provides excellent slip resistance and drainage.

    Product Features

    • Easy-fold system folds and unfolds without the use of nuts and bolts
    • Semi-pneumatic wheels making it easy to manoeuvre on uneven surfaces
    • Simple tilt and push operation
    • Deep top platform
    • Toe boards and intermediate guardrails for added safety
    • Rubber pads on front legs help keep ladder in place when in use
    • Solid perforated tread provides excellent slip resistance and drainage
    • 1-year warranty
    • 150kg work load capacity

    All Terrain Mobile Step Specifications

    Product Code Punched Product Code Anti Slip Height Width Depth Open Depth Platform Height Treads Weight
    2007-004 2008-004 2m 0.8m 0.99m 0.99m 1m 4 35kg
    2007-005 2008-005 2.25m 0.8m 1.13m 1.13m 1.25m 5 40kg
    2007-006 2008-006 2.5m 0.8m 1.28m 1.28m 1.5m 6 45kg
    2007-007 2008-007 2.75m 0.8m 1.42m 1.42m 1.75m 7 50kg
    2007-008 2008-008 3m 0.8m 1.57m 1.57m 2m 8 55kg
